Free North Church Steeple Repair 2026

The Church owns a large building, dominant on the sky-line of the City. We carry out programmes of ongoing maintenance and repairs, and completed a significant project replacing stonework in 2025. As that project was completing, the church steeple suffered serious damage from Storm Floris (4-5 August 2025). We were forced to take down the top of the steeple in October 2025 for safety reasons (at a cost of £66k, including VAT). The top of the steeple is now stored at ground level, and the steeple is capped. Our insurers are not being helpful. Our project envisages rebuilding the top part of the steeple, to restore the city sky-line. We do not have the funds to do this at present and estimate requiring around £48k to rebuild this significant landmark on the sky-line of Inverness. We cannot easily divert ordinary running cost to pay for this unexpected project.
